Switch things up this Christmas with our cinnamon sweet potatoes. This festive recipe is super simple and is a colourful alternative to traditional roasties.
We leave the skins on our sweet potatoes because they add more nutrition and flavour!
If you don’t have rosemary, try using a few sprigs of fresh thyme instead, which will pair really well with the sweet potatoes. You can also use a sprinkling of dried herbs if you don’t have any fresh herbs at hand.
Cinnamon Roasted Sweet Potatoes

Ingredients
550g (19.4oz) sweet potato, cut into wedges
3 sprigs of rosemary, leaves picked
2 garlic cloves, peeled + chopped
1 tsp ground cinnamon
1 pinch of chilli powder
salt + pepper
1.5 tbsp olive oil
2 tbsp maple syrup
Method
Preheat the oven to 200°C fan / 425°F and line a large baking tray with baking paper.
Add the sweet potato to the tray then sprinkle with the rosemary leaves, garlic, cinnamon, chilli powder and generous pinches of salt and pepper.
Next drizzle the sweet potatoes with the olive oil and maple syrup and toss to combine. Roast for 30 minutes, turning halfway.
